Subject: Key rotation — Shelfwright catalogue import

Hi support team,

As part of our quarterly security cycle, the credential used by the Shelfwright service to import library catalogue records from the Bindery staging system was rotated this morning. The old key stops working at end of day Friday. If a patron-facing import job fails before then, retry it once the new key is in place — no other action is needed on your side. For your records, the replacement key for the internal Bindery import API is included below.

service key, faweg-bawif: kto23_lE1hShu5Vkm0upxBL8Qdiot

Before filing a bug, please reproduce the issue with the bundled sample dataset and include the solver log at verbosity level 2 — constraint conflicts are usually explained there. Performance regressions should include the timetable size, hard/soft constraint counts, and the commit hash you built from. Code reviewers proposing changes to the placement heuristic should read `docs/solver-internals.md` first. For anything the issue tracker can't cover, email the maintainers directly.

escalation mailbox, hafop-hahap: oliok@sivrelsoft.internal

To: Executive Team
Subject: Warranty overrun — Veltrix line

Warranty costs on the Veltrix G4 are 38% over forecast this quarter. Root cause: hinge assembly failures from the Dornfield plant. Containment underway; rework plan due Friday. Department heads should hold discretionary spend until we reassess. Financial exposure and next steps follow below.

confidential, bawip-fahap: Gross margin on Ulaael came in at 5 percent against a plan of 10 percent. Only 5 of the 100 pilot accounts renewed Ulaael, so a churn review is set for July 1.

## Authentication

The Gridscan barcode module talks to the Cratemark inventory API. All requests need a bearer credential; scanner hardware itself is unauthenticated, so the bridge service signs on its behalf. Tokens rotate weekly via the deploy pipeline — never hardcode one in source. Local dev uses the sandbox tenant only. For manual testing against the sandbox, send requests with the bearer token below.

session JWT of yaguf-tahop = eyJhbGciOiJIUzI1NiIsInR5cCI6IkpXVCJ9.eyJzdWIiOiIIvtUmFqQ_4In0.rjsW2NuF59R8